Dewhirst, Rob wrote:
>
>The faq's quoted in this thread are good starting points but not
>complete. You will need to do some fine tuning of the resulting .mbox
>file. In particular, listserv manages dates in its archives
>independently. Over five years of LISTSERV archives I had mail from
>1967 to 2098, thanks to bad clocks on email senders.
Once you have a .mbox file, it is a good idea to process it with
bin/cleanarch to do some cleanup on From_ lines, escaping those that
fail various tests on real, message separating From_ lines. It doesn't
help with bogus dates though.
